What Scrubby Does
Scrubby occupies a narrow lane: validating emails that other verification tools label "risky" or "catch-all." The workflow is straightforward - run your list through a standard verifier like ZeroBounce first, isolate the catch-all results, then feed those into Scrubby for a second pass.
It works by sending blank test emails to determine whether addresses bounce, which gives a more decisive signal than an SMTP handshake for catch-all domains. The tradeoff is speed. Expect results in 48-72 hours, not minutes. Scrubby claims 98% accuracy at detecting hard bounces and aims to keep your bounce rate under 2%. It holds a 4.8/5 on G2 across 45 reviews and integrates with NeverBounce, ZeroBounce, MillionVerifier, Clay, and Instantly.

What Tami AI Does
Tami AI is a sales intelligence platform built for market identification and contact sourcing. You scan your total addressable market by technology usage, company size, geography, and ICP signals, then export verified contacts directly.
The platform covers 17M companies and up to 450M verified contacts per its G2 listing, with modules for AI prospecting, lead enrichment, and CRM refresh. It scores a 4.3/5 on G2 (139 reviews) and 4.4/5 on Capterra (131 reviews). The technology scanning feature - building lists based on what software a company runs - is genuinely useful if you're selling into specific tech stacks. Tami is GDPR compliant and ISO 27001 certified, which matters for European-focused teams.

Scrubby can't find you a single contact. Tami AI can't tell you whether a catch-all email will actually land. They solve fundamentally different problems, and in our experience, stacking niche tools like these adds more friction than most teams anticipate.

The complaints track with this split. On Reddit, Scrubby users call it "awesome but very expensive" for a single-purpose add-on. Others report suspected false negatives - emails marked invalid that turned out fine on manual checks. Tami AI's recurring G2 complaint is outdated contact data, with reviewers recommending you double-check contacts before launching sequences.

How much does Scrubby cost per email?
Subscription tiers range from 2.47c to 2.70c per credit depending on plan. Pay-as-you-go starts at 3.70c per credit for small batches and drops to 1.00c per credit at 10,000,000 credits. Full details are on Scrubby's pricing page.
